I apologize Zach, one more try on this, Looking at the output of the Si5351a on an oscilloscope, the Peak to Peak voltage unloaded (10x Probe at 1Meg Ohm) directly reads 3.3 Volts. However, the voltage swing goes from POSITIVE 1.67 volts to NEGATIVE 1.67 volts Do you see the same thing with your Si5351 PLLs? I was thinking that a square wave should go from 0 to 3.3volts, but apparently it does not in this PLL. You know what I'm going to ask! 1.67 Volts is not enough, at least in the chip I have to make a 74ac244 chip to go high in my case (Input High = Vcc - .5V) What am I missing?

The current voltage in all the ZachTek transmitters runs at 5 volts and with all the gates in parallel allows for the 200+ milliwatt output. One of the notes on the transformer after the line driver is that the transformer will also increase the output voltage. Let's say we didn't want to run at 200+ milliwatts, but maybe 50-100 milliwatts after the line driver. Couldn't we just run the Line driver at 3.3 Volts, keeping everything else the same?
